Hi board,

I recently got a used Express XT so that I can patch MIDI inputs and outputs independently of my DAW (using Logic). It's been working great - I installed Clockworks and it's dead easy to route any of the inputs and outputs as desired.

I recently started using a mini keyboard controller (Arturius Minilab) for entering note info, and while it works great it's USB-only (no 5-pin DIN). This is great for compactness and minimizing cable clutter as I don't need a wall wart. However I have not been able to find any way to route the MIDI output of the keyboard (sent over USB obviously) to one of the MIDI outputs of the Express.

I thought that this could also be set up in Apple's Audio MIDI setup, but for some reason I can't hook the output of the Arturia to any inputs on the Express. I can drag from the output but it won't 'stick' to the inputs on the Express.

I've installed the latest Clockworks version from MOTU (1.6 49342) and did install a firmware update. I'm also on the current version of OSX (10.9.4), running on a 15" MacBook Pro Retina.

I'd be very grateful if anyone could suggest a solution (of if it's not possible).
